Cheesy Sweet Chilli Chicken Sliders

Description

Soft, buttery slider buns filled with tender shredded chicken coated in sweet chilli sauce, layered with melted cheddar cheese and crisp lettuce, then baked until golden and gooey. Perfect for parties, game nights, or an easy family dinner.


Ingredients

Scale
  • 500 grams boneless skinless chicken breast, cooked and shredded
  • 1 cup sweet chilli sauce
  • 1 teaspoon garlic powder
  • 1/2 teaspoon salt
  • 1/2 teaspoon black pepper
  • 12 small slider buns
  • 6 cheddar cheese slices, cut in half
  • 2 tablespoons unsalted butter, melted
  • 1 tablespoon sesame seeds
  • 6 lettuce leaves, halved

Instructions

  1. Preheat the oven to 180 degrees Celsius and lightly grease a baking dish.
  2. In a large bowl, combine the shredded chicken, sweet chilli sauce, garlic powder, salt, and black pepper. Mix until evenly coated.
  3. Slice the slider buns in half horizontally and place the bottom halves into the prepared baking dish.
  4. Spread the chicken mixture evenly over the buns. Layer the cheddar cheese slices on top, then add the lettuce. Place the top halves of the buns over the filling.
  5. Brush the tops with melted butter and sprinkle with sesame seeds.
  6. Bake for 15 to 20 minutes, until the cheese is melted and the tops are lightly golden.
  7. Remove from the oven and let rest for 5 minutes before slicing and serving.

Notes

  • For extra spice, add a small amount of hot sauce to the chicken mixture.
  • Keep the sliders tightly packed in the baking dish to prevent them from tipping over.
  • Allow the sliders to rest before cutting to help the cheese set slightly.
